Efficiency redefined
Automating the process of boarding eliminates the burdensome administrative tasks that plague HR departments during the first stages of their employment. From document collection and verification to the creation of email accounts and accessing software to provision Automation ensures that nothing crucial details slip by the wayside. This means that HR professionals can shift their attention to fostering meaningful interactions with new hires to strengthen the relationship between employers and employees.

Tracking Progress and providing feedback
Automated onboarding systems typically come with a robust system for tracking and analytics capabilities. Managers and HR teams can track the development of every new employee, identifying any potential problems and areas for improvement. This data-driven method ensures the process of onboarding is flexible and evolves constantly to meet the changing demands of remote workers.
